Memorial Day Boat Race313 viewsOn Monday, dozens of boats hit the Mattapoisett River for the 78th Annual Rochester Memorial Day Boat Race. Boat 1, comprised of Sean Shaw of Rochester and C.J. Hedges IV of Hamden, CT, won the title for the third year in a row with a time of 1:47:47. Photos by Katy Fitzpatrick.

Memorial Day 2013313 viewsMemorial Day 2013 offered something for everyone as the Tri-Town came out in droves to remember American veterans who gave their lives. The Sippican School and Old Hammondtown bands performed, while festivities also included parades, speeches, and ceremonies from the American Legion and VFW. Photos by Felix Perez, Joan Hartnett-Barry, and Nick Walecka.

South Coast Bikeways313 viewsThere is a vision in the South Coast for a 50-mile cohesive bike path system that will run from Rhode Island to Cape Cod. On March 27 at the South Coast Bikeway Summit, South Coast Bikeway Alliance Member and Fairhaven Selectman Bob Espindola, and President and Coordinator Julianne Kelly, welcomed a full house at the Fort Tabor Community Center in New Bedford to discuss biking.

2015 Freezin’ for a Reason Polar Plunge313 viewsThe 2015 Freezin’ for a Reason Polar Plunge on New Year’s Day at Town Beach in Mattapoisett was a splashing success, according to event coordinator Michelle Huggins. The third annual polar plunge raised nearly $10,000 to provide financial assistance to local families battling cancer. Many participants donned costumes, competing for the best costume trophy. Photo by Felix Perez
